Blue Rhythm is a 1931 American animated short film produced by Walt Disney Productions and released by Columbia Pictures. The cartoon stars Mickey Mouse and depicts a multifaceted performance of W. C. Handy's "St. Louis Blues." It was directed by Burt Gillett and features the voices of Walt Disney as Mickey and Marcellite Garner as Minnie Mouse.
